Dalkeith House is located in the heart of the small rural village of Newcastleton on the Scotland England border. The village boasts a hotel with a restaurant, 2 cafes and a pub as well as a golf course, fishing, 7stanes Mountain biking trails, forest walks, and an activity centre. The Northumberland National Park is 30 mins away offering great days out at Kielder Water, Hadrian's Wall and the dark sky park at Kielder Observatory.

The house has 5 double bedrooms, 3 have en-suite with one large family bathroom and a cloakroom on the ground floor. Living space is spacious offering loads of room to relax and unwind. The drawing room has comfy sofas, a wood burner and a 50 inch Smart HDTV. The TV room has 55inch HDTV with Sky. There are also lots of movies for rainy days! WIFI is available throughout the house with music delivered downstairs via the Sonos Music system.

The kitchen is fully equipped with absolutely everything you could need. Dine informally in the breakfast room which doubles as a fabulous day room on sunny days. The dining room is large with the capacity to seat all in comfort. If you don't fancy cooking indoors then BBQ on the patio or stroll to one of our local eateries - they are literally a hop, skip and jump away. We also have 2 cafes if you fancy home baking and a cuppa!

French doors open from the large reception area onto the terrace and patio. The garden is secure for children and dogs with plentiful borders, nooks and crannies to sit and while away the time. It attracts the sun for most of the day. A max of 2 well-behaved dogs are welcome.
